Estrie has become one of the regions most affected by Lyme disease in Canada. Human and canine cases have exploded over the past 15 years. Prevention is now a must, especially after every walk in the woods, on trails, or in tall grass.
The secret of the Tick Mitt lies in its specially designed fabric whose fibers are fine enough to capture ticks (even the tiniest nymphs!) while gliding over the coat. When you run your gloved hand over your dog, ticks that haven’t bitten yet simply stick to the fabric.
⚠️ Important : if you find a tick already attached and swollen on your dog, use tick tweezers (or see your vet) rather than the glove. The Tick Mitt is designed to remove surface ticks, before they attach deeply.
🟢 Tick Mitt (this product)
✅ Benefits : fast, natural, preventive, reusable, chemical-free
⚠️ Limits : less effective on ticks that are already attached
🔵 Tick tweezers
✅ Benefits : very effective on ticks that are already attached
⚠️ Limits : slow, stressful for the dog, requires precision
🟡 Chemical sprays
✅ Benefits : long-lasting action
⚠️ Limits : contains chemicals, some dogs are sensitive to them
🔵 Antiparasitic medications (Bravecto, NexGard, etc.)
✅ Benefits : very effective, internal action for several weeks
⚠️ Limits : prescription required, possible side effects, recurring cost
💡 The Tick Mitt is NOT a substitute for antiparasitic medications prescribed by your vet. It is an ideal complement for everyday prevention after outings.

🦠 Lyme disease in Estrie
Estrie is one of the highest-risk regions in Quebec. Ticks (Ixodes scapularis, blacklegged ticks) are active as soon as the temperature rises above 4 °C. Daily prevention is essential to protect your dog and your family.
